Показать полную графическую версию : [решено] Объем памяти, поддерживаемый ОС семейства NT (NT4, 2000, XP, 2003)
Народ есть windows server 2003 standard edition который поддерживает 4ГБ как сделать чтобы он поддерживал 8 ГБ
купить версию Enterprise
>
У меня вопрос тоже нащет 4 гб оперативки.
Конфиг:
amd x2 4400+ soc939
asus a8n sli premium
4*1024 ddr400 samsung
win XP sp2
Проблема:
винда видит только 3 гб (все планки живые, разъемы на маме тоже)
при этом биос и cpu-z видят все 4 гб - надо полагать проблема в винде? >>>
верно, ОС WinXP не поддерживает такой объем оперативной памяти. Поддержка есть в Win2003, WinVista либо в 64-битной версии WinXP. Это также ответ на вопрос (http://forum.oszone.net/post-619016-19.html) st031.
ОС XP Pro SP 2
Очень похожая ошибка с HDD - ОС видит только 137 Гигов
с интегрированным SP2 должна видеть больше 137Гб, а оперативку так и будет 3Гб с хвостиком
У меня такая байда была. Друг что то прописал в boot.ini и все сразу определилось (4 вместо 3) :)
GuseV: силен, друг-то.. в бут.ини можно задать руками кол-во памяти, с которым работает система... только оно может быть <= того, что видит система, но никак не больше. Он движок ХРе, случаем, не правил? ;)
Сори, не сказал, винда WinSer2003. Стояло 4 планки по 1Гб. В системе виделось 3 Гб. После прописал /PAE /3GB и система начала видеть 4. :) Че то я разделами ошибся :lol:
WinSer2003. Стояло 4 планки по 1Гб. В системе виделось 3 Гб. После прописал /PAE /3GB и система начала видеть 4 >>>
2003-я сама умеет определить 4Гб и больше. А ограничение объема в 3Гб в данном случае обусловленно особенностями построения и работы чипсета мат. платы (предположу: у тебя там процессор Интел) - RTFM по мат. плате, раздел Память, ищи примечание примерно такого смысла: "в следствии реализации чипсета при установке 4-х планок по 1-му Гб мат. плата может не увидеть все 4Гб"
Народ есть windows server 2003 standard edition который поддерживает 4ГБ как сделать чтобы он поддерживал 8 ГБ »
И у меня та же проблема...
Купить версию Enterprice это конечно выход, но ведь наверняка можно снять это ограничение путем редактирования нескольких ключиков в реестре!?
Может подскажет кто-нить где ковырнуть реестр?
nazsa, подобное ковыряние является прямым нарушением лицензии Майкрософт. А значит и нарушением правил конференции (http://forum.oszone.net/rules.html), которые рекомендуется читать всем, а новичкам - в первую очередь.
подобное ковыряние является прямым нарушением лицензии Майкрософт »
Круто! О Microsoft значит все заботяться и переживают, а до того, что Microsoft нарушает права пользователей Windows XP SP2 x86 (ЛИЦЕНЗИОННЫХ ВЕРСИЙ) и обладателей 4Гб (и более) оперативной памяти никому дела нет??? Сейчас такими объемами памяти уже сложно удивить, а вынуждать людей платить еще и бешеные бабки за 64-битные ОС это прямое нарушение прав потребителей!
Так что, думаю, палка о двух концах...
А соответсвенно, если Microsoft не выпустила патч, исправляющий это недоразумение, пускай умные люди "ковыряют" и говорят на форумах менее умным, таким как я :-)
Если же поддержка 4 Гб и более не возможна физически по средствам Windows XP 32-bit, то прошу прощения за вышесказанное...
morres, о нарушении своих прав как потребителя вы можете обращаться в правозащитные организации, почему вы решили аппелировать к нам?...
А мы заботимся не о MS, а о своей конференции, правила которой запрещают обсуждение вопросов связанных с нарушением легальности программ.
Уважаемый, Blast, я, конечно, прошу прощения... Я лишь ответил (может быть излишне эмоционально) уважаемому ShaddyR ...
Вот, кое-какая информация с официально сайта Microsoft, которая будет логическим завершением данной темы в полном соответствие с её названием:
RAM, Virtual Memory, Pagefile and all that stuff (http://support.microsoft.com/kb/555223/en-us) (Информация от ноября 2004)
В свою очередь, предлагаю создать отдельную тему "Windows XP x86 и 4Гб RAM" и посвятить её тому чтобы добиться от XP x86 обещаных 4 Гб...
Если же поддержка 4 Гб и более не возможна физически по средствам Windows XP 32-bit »
Невозможна. И в Vista тоже.
а как это можно посчитать 2^32=4 294 967 296, вроде адресации в 32бит должно хватать, или это по-другому считается?
а как это можно посчитать 2^32=4 294 967 296, вроде адресации в 32бит должно хватать, или это по-другому считается? »
4 Гб - это все пространство, адресуемое процессором при использовании "плоской" модели памяти (безсегментной). В этом случае адрес любой ячейки памяти можно описать 32-хразрядным числом. Однако, на эти же адреса (0-4Гб, чтобы к ним можно было обратиться) отображаются: BIOS, видеопамять, память различных устройств, область ACPI и т.п. Всего набирается иногда до 700 Мб. Получается, что реально вы обратиться к этим участкам не можете, так как на их место отображена память внешних устройств. Причем, это делается прозрачно для процессора (он не может заглянуть "под" отображаемую память, для него это как будто RAM).
Так что, никак не получиться увидеть все 4 Гб RAM, если у вас в системе как минимум есть BIOS. Поставьте видеоплату с меньшим количеством памяти. Свободный объем RAM увеличится.
попробую поверить на слово, значит если у меня 1Гб оперативки и ОС 32 бита, то видеокарта отображается за пределами этого 1Гб и я этого просто не вижу, а если вся адресация занята то я это вижу в виде неиспользования этих Мб оперативки которые были отданы под отображение видеокарте
а что процессор не может сразу к видеокарте обращаться? зачем на ней тогда оперативка, делали бы без оперативки, как встроенные в MB вот те да откусывают под себя прямо от оперативки сколько им нужно
alexeydvd
03-05-2008, 19:01
Недавно узнал что ХР ограничен по оперативке 3.2 гига. может ктото подскажет можно ли это как-то обойти. :o
Игорь Лейко
03-05-2008, 19:34
Недавно узнал что ХР ограничен по оперативке 3.2 гига. может ктото подскажет можно ли это как-то обойти. »
В самой системе ограничения - 4 Гб, но железо, особенно видеоадаптеры, накладывает на несколько сотен мегабайт свою тяжелую лапу.
Можно попробовать увеличить количество памяти, сменив видеоадаптер на какой-нибудь PCI без видеоускорителя.
А почему у меня отображается 3,25 ГБайт. У меня стоит 4 ГБайт оперативки и видяха с 1 Гбайт на борту. По вашей логике 4-1=3 и ещё за вычетом всякой мелочи типа BIOS. Но у меня отображается 3,25 ???
_Aspire_
21-09-2008, 02:27
Если на комп с 4 гб поставлю ХР х64, а под эту винду буду ставить простые программы, не под х64, как они будут работать?
2 Все, читаем это 32 битные версии ОС и память свыше 4GB (http://forum.oszone.net/thread-116688.html)
© OSzone.net 2001-2012
vBulletin v3.6.4, Copyright ©2000-2025, Jelsoft Enterprises Ltd.